Sigmetrix, a leader in GD&T and tolerance analysis software and a PTC® PartnerAdvantage™ Gold Partner, announced the latest release of its GD&T Advisor software for PTC Creo® design software. Developed in partnership with Alex Krulikowski at Effective Training, Inc. (ETI), GD&T Advisor is an interactive tool that expertly guides designers through a standards-based application of GD&T from within the CAD environment.
The latest version of this state-of-the-art solution provides users with enhanced capabilities and functionality. In addition to English, both the ISO GPS and ASME Y14.5M-1994 versions are now available in German, with all of the application’s user interface as well as the embedded help content offered in that language. Separate annotations can now also be applied to the surface of features of size resulting in more accurate definitions. In addition, GD&T Advisor v2.1 also provides improved pattern support, minimum or maximum tolerances, automatic creation of datum target annotations and several other usability enhancements.
